On Tue, Sep 21, 2021 at 11:18:09PM -0700, Peter Collingbourne wrote:
This patch introduces a kernel feature known as uaccess logging.
With uaccess logging, the userspace program passes the address and size
of a so-called uaccess buffer to the kernel via a prctl(). The prctl()
is a request for the kernel to log any uaccesses made during the next
syscall to the uaccess buffer. When the next syscall returns, the address
one past the end of the logged uaccess buffer entries is written to the
location specified by the third argument to the prctl(). In this way,
the userspace program may enumerate the uaccesses logged to the access
buffer to determine which accesses occurred.

Hi, Peter! I didn't read the patch carefully yet (will do once time permit)
but from a glance should not this member be under #ifdef CONFIG_UACCESS_BUFFER
or something? task_struct is already bloated too much :(
+	case PR_LOG_UACCESS:
+		if (arg5)
+			return -EINVAL;
+		error = uaccess_buffer_set_logging(arg2, arg3, arg4);
+		break;
Same here (if only I didn't miss something obvious). If there is no support
for CONFIG_UACCESS_BUFFER we should return an error I guess.
